﻿@charset "utf-8";
/*リアルキャンパスここから*/
#realc_loop_area{margin:10px auto; display:flex; flex-wrap:wrap; max-width:980px;}
#rc_logo{width:180px;}


	/*縦並びの場合*/
#realc_loop_area .tateyoko{width:100%; min-height:120px; margin:5px; display:flex; max-width:980px;}
#realc_loop_area .tateyoko .loopimg_box{width:20%;  margin:0 auto;}
#realc_loop_area .tateyoko .loopimg_box img{width:100%; max-height:220px; margin:0 auto; border-radius: 7px;
box-shadow: 2px 2px 2px #999;}

#realc_loop_area .tateyoko .comme_date{width:calc(80% - 25px); margin-left:15px; position:relative; font-size:92.5%;}
#realc_loop_area .tateyoko p.rc_date{position:absolute; top:0; left:0;}
#realc_loop_area .tateyoko p.rc_comme{margin-top:30px; text-align:justify;}
	@media screen and ( max-width:699px ){
#realc_loop_area .tateyoko .loopimg_box{width:35%;}
#realc_loop_area .tateyoko .loopimg_box img{max-height:270px;}
#realc_loop_area .tateyoko .comme_date{width:calc(65% - 5px); margin-left:5px; position:relative; font-size:80%;}
#realc_loop_area .tateyoko p.rc_comme{margin-top:20px;}
	}





#pre_next_btn .pre_next_btn{max-width:980px; margin:5px auto;}
#pre_next_btn .btn_realc{width:80px; text-align:center; border-radius:8%; margin:3px 15px; padding:2px 8px; background:#ccc; font-size:70%;}
	@media screen and ( max-width:699px ){
	#pre_next_btn .btn_realc{width:65px; margin:3px 5px; padding:2px 5px;}
	}

#pre_next_btn .btn_realc a, .btn_realc a:link, .btn_realc a:hover, .btn_realc a:visited{text-decoration:none; color:#111; line-height: 1.65;}


/*リアルキャンパスここまで*/
